高中信息技術 全國青少年奧林匹克聯(lián)賽教案 遞推法_第1頁
高中信息技術 全國青少年奧林匹克聯(lián)賽教案 遞推法_第2頁
高中信息技術 全國青少年奧林匹克聯(lián)賽教案 遞推法_第3頁
高中信息技術 全國青少年奧林匹克聯(lián)賽教案 遞推法_第4頁
高中信息技術 全國青少年奧林匹克聯(lián)賽教案 遞推法_第5頁
已閱讀5頁,還剩1頁未讀, 繼續(xù)免費閱讀

下載本文檔

版權說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權,請進行舉報或認領

文檔簡介

高中信息技術全國青少年奧林匹克聯(lián)賽教案遞推法科目授課時間節(jié)次--年—月—日(星期——)第—節(jié)指導教師授課班級、授課課時授課題目(包括教材及章節(jié)名稱)高中信息技術全國青少年奧林匹克聯(lián)賽教案遞推法教學內(nèi)容本節(jié)課的教學內(nèi)容來自高中信息技術教材《全國青少年奧林匹克聯(lián)賽教案》中的遞推法章節(jié)。本章節(jié)主要內(nèi)容包括:

1.遞推法的概念:讓學生了解遞推法的基本概念,理解遞推法在解決問題中的重要作用。

2.遞推法的應用:通過具體案例,讓學生學會使用遞推法解決實際問題,如數(shù)列求和、最優(yōu)化問題等。

3.遞推法的算法實現(xiàn):引導學生掌握遞推法的算法實現(xiàn),能夠運用編程語言實現(xiàn)遞推算法。

4.遞推法的拓展:探討遞推法在其他領域的應用,激發(fā)學生的學習興趣和探索精神。

結合學生所在年級和知識深度,本章節(jié)內(nèi)容將側重于遞推法的概念理解、應用方法和算法實現(xiàn),旨在提高學生在信息技術領域的解決問題的能力。核心素養(yǎng)目標本節(jié)課的核心素養(yǎng)目標聚焦于提升學生的高中信息技術學科核心素養(yǎng),具體包括:

1.問題解決:培養(yǎng)學生運用遞推法解決實際問題的能力,使其能夠獨立分析問題、設計算法并實現(xiàn)解決方案。

2.算法思維:通過學習遞推法,培養(yǎng)學生形成算法思維,掌握算法的基本步驟,提高邏輯推理和數(shù)學抽象能力。

3.創(chuàng)新與實踐:鼓勵學生在掌握遞推法的基礎上,嘗試創(chuàng)新性的應用,將遞推法應用于解決其他相關問題,提升學生的創(chuàng)新實踐能力。

4.信息意識:培養(yǎng)學生對信息技術的敏感度和信息意識,使其能夠主動發(fā)現(xiàn)和應用信息技術,提高信息處理能力。重點難點及解決辦法本章節(jié)的重點難點如下:

1.重點:遞推法的基本概念和應用方法。

2.難點:遞推法的算法實現(xiàn)和拓展應用。

解決辦法:

1.為幫助學生深入理解遞推法的基本概念,可以通過具體的案例分析和問題解決,讓學生在實踐中掌握遞推法。

2.對于遞推法的算法實現(xiàn),可以采取分步教學,先從簡單的遞推關系入手,逐步引導學生掌握復雜的遞推算法。

3.對于遞推法的拓展應用,可以鼓勵學生進行自主探索,結合生活實際和學科知識,發(fā)現(xiàn)遞推法在其他領域的應用。教學方法與手段1.教學方法:

①講授法:在課堂上,教師可以通過清晰、簡潔的語言,系統(tǒng)地講解遞推法的基本概念、應用方法和算法實現(xiàn),幫助學生建立完整的知識體系。

②討論法:組織學生進行小組討論,讓學生分享各自對遞推法的理解和應用經(jīng)驗,互相學習、交流,提高解決問題的能力。

③實驗法:引導學生通過編程實踐,親自實現(xiàn)遞推算法,培養(yǎng)學生的動手能力、算法思維和問題解決能力。

2.教學手段:

①多媒體設備:利用多媒體課件、圖片、視頻等資源,生動、形象地展示遞推法的原理和應用,提高學生的學習興趣和理解程度。

②教學軟件:運用編程軟件、在線編程平臺等工具,讓學生在實際操作中學習遞推算法,提高教學效果。

③網(wǎng)絡資源:引導學生查閱相關網(wǎng)絡資源,了解遞推法在實際應用中的最新進展,拓寬知識視野。

④課后練習:布置具有針對性的課后練習題,讓學生鞏固所學知識,提高實際應用能力。

⑤反饋與評價:通過課堂提問、作業(yè)批改等方式,及時了解學生的學習情況,對教學方法和手段進行調(diào)整,以提高教學效果。教學實施過程1.課前自主探索:

教師活動:布置預習任務,要求學生學習遞推法的基本概念和簡單應用案例。

學生活動:學生自主學習,通過查閱教材、網(wǎng)絡資源等了解遞推法的基本概念和應用。

教學方法:自主學習法

教學手段:教材、網(wǎng)絡資源

作用和目的:幫助學生初步了解遞推法,為課堂學習打下基礎。

2.課中強化技能:

環(huán)節(jié)一:教師活動:通過多媒體課件介紹遞推法的基本概念和應用方法。

學生活動:學生觀看課件,跟隨教師一起回顧遞推法的基本概念和應用方法。

教學方法:講授法

教學手段:多媒體課件

作用和目的:鞏固學生對遞推法的理解。

環(huán)節(jié)二:教師活動:分組討論,讓學生分享各自對遞推法的理解和應用經(jīng)驗。

學生活動:小組討論,學生積極分享自己的理解和經(jīng)驗,互相學習、交流。

教學方法:討論法

教學手段:無

作用和目的:培養(yǎng)學生的合作意識和解決問題的能力。

環(huán)節(jié)三:教師活動:引導學生通過編程實踐,親自實現(xiàn)遞推算法。

學生活動:學生動手編程,實現(xiàn)遞推算法。

教學方法:實驗法

教學手段:編程軟件、在線編程平臺

作用和目的:培養(yǎng)學生的動手能力、算法思維和問題解決能力。

3.課后拓展應用:

教師活動:布置課后練習題,要求學生鞏固所學知識,并嘗試將遞推法應用于解決實際問題。

學生活動:學生完成課后練習題,嘗試將遞推法應用于實際問題。

教學方法:自主學習法

教學手段:教材、網(wǎng)絡資源

作用和目的:鞏固所學知識,提高學生實際應用能力。拓展與延伸1.提供了與本節(jié)課內(nèi)容相關的拓展閱讀材料:

《遞推法在計算機科學中的應用》

《遞推法解決數(shù)列問題》

《遞推法在圖像處理中的應用》

《遞推法在人工智能中的應用》

這些材料將幫助學生更深入地了解遞推法的應用領域和最新發(fā)展動態(tài),拓寬知識視野。

2.鼓勵學生進行課后自主學習和探究:

①研究其他算法:鼓勵學生學習并比較其他算法(如動態(tài)規(guī)劃、分治法等)與遞推法的異同,了解它們在解決問題中的應用場景。

②實際應用案例分析:讓學生收集生活中的實際問題,嘗試運用遞推法或其他算法解決問題,培養(yǎng)學生將理論知識應用于實際問題的能力。

③參與編程競賽:鼓勵學生參加各類編程競賽,如ACM-ICPC、NOI/IOI等,提高學生的編程能力和解決問題的能力。

④研究算法優(yōu)化:引導學生探討如何優(yōu)化遞推算法,提高算法的效率和性能,培養(yǎng)學生的創(chuàng)新能力。

⑤交流與分享:組織學生進行小組交流,分享自己的學習心得和解決問題的經(jīng)驗,互相學習、共同進步。板書設計本次課的板書設計旨在幫助學生清晰地理解遞推法的基本概念、應用方法和算法實現(xiàn)。板書設計將分為以下幾個部分:

1.遞推法基本概念:

-遞推法定義

-遞推關系式

-遞推算法的特點

2.遞推法的應用方法:

-數(shù)列求和

-最優(yōu)化問題

-其他應用案例

3.遞推法的算法實現(xiàn):

-遞推算法的步驟

-遞推算法的實現(xiàn)

-編程實踐案例

4.遞推法的拓展:

-遞推法在其他領域的應用

-遞推法與其他算法的比較

-遞推法的算法優(yōu)化

板書設計將以簡潔明了的文字和符號,突出重點,準確精煉地概括遞推法的核心內(nèi)容。同時,通過合理布局和藝術性處理,增加板書的趣味性,激發(fā)學生的學習興趣和主動性。教學反思今天教授遞推法的課堂,我感覺整體效果還是不錯的。學生在課堂上的參與度很高,我也看到了他們在遞推法應用上的進步。

我印象最深刻的是在課前的自主探索環(huán)節(jié),學生通過自學和小組討論,對遞推法有了初步的理解。這為后續(xù)的課堂教學打下了堅實的基礎。而在課中的強化技能環(huán)節(jié),學生通過編程實踐,親自實現(xiàn)遞推算法,他們的動手能力和算法思維得到了很好的鍛煉。

不過,我也發(fā)現(xiàn)了一些需要改進的地方。例如,在講授遞推法的應用方法時,我發(fā)現(xiàn)部分學生對于一些復雜案例的理解還是有些困難。因此,我計劃在今后的教學中,更多地運用實際案例,讓學生在解決問題的過程中,更深入地理解和掌握遞推法。

此外,在課后拓展應用環(huán)節(jié),我布置了課后練習題,但我發(fā)現(xiàn)有些學生對于如何將遞推法應用于實際問題還是有些迷茫。因此,我計劃在今后的教學中,更多地提供實際問題的情境,引導學生學會將理論知識應用于實際問題。重點題型整理1.題型一:遞推法的基本概念理解

題目:請簡述遞推法的基本概念及其在計算機科學中的應用。

答案:遞推法是一種解決問題的方法,它通過將問題分解為更小的子問題,并利用子問題的解來推導出原問題的解。遞推法在計算機科學中廣泛應用于算法設計,如排序算法、搜索算法、動態(tài)規(guī)劃等領域。

2.題型二:遞推法的應用方法掌握

題目:給出一個數(shù)列求和的例子,使用遞推法解決問題。

答案:數(shù)列求和的例子:已知數(shù)列a={1,2,3,...,n},求其前n項和S。

遞推關系式:S(n)=S(n-1)+a(n)

初始條件:S(1)=a(1)=1

則S(n)=1+2+3+...+n=n(n+1)/2

3.題型三:遞推法的算法實現(xiàn)

題目:編寫一個遞推算法,實現(xiàn)計算斐波那契數(shù)列的前n項。

答案:斐波那契數(shù)列的遞推算法如下:

F(1)=1

F(2)=1

F(n)=F(n-1)+F(n-2)(n>2)

編程實現(xiàn):

```python

deffibonacci(n):

ifn<=1:

returnn

else:

returnfibonacci(n-1)+fibonacci(n-2)

```

4.題型四:遞推法的拓展應用

題目:請舉例說明遞推法在圖像處理中的應用。

答案:遞推法在圖像處理中可以應用于圖像濾波、圖像邊緣檢測等領域。例如,在圖像濾波中,可以使用遞推法實現(xiàn)圖像的平滑、銳化等效果。

遞推算法實現(xiàn):

```python

deffilter_image(image,kernel):

height,width=image.shape

new_image=np.zeros((height,width))

foriinrange(1,height-1):

forjinrange(1,width-1):

new_image[i,j]=sum(kernel*image[i-1:i+2,j-1:j+2])

returnnew_image

```

5.題型五:遞推法的算法優(yōu)化

題目:請簡述如何優(yōu)化遞推算法。

答案:優(yōu)化遞推算法的方法有:

1.避免重復計算:通過保存已計算的結果,避免在遞推過程中重復計算相同子問題。

2.使用迭代法:將遞推算法轉換為迭代算法,減少函數(shù)調(diào)用的開銷。

3.利用數(shù)學性質(zhì):利用問題的數(shù)學性質(zhì),簡化遞推關系,降低算法的時間復雜度。課堂小結,當堂檢測課堂小結:

本節(jié)課我們學習了遞推法的基本概念、應用方法和算法實現(xiàn)。遞推法是一種解決問題的方法,它通過將問題分解為更小的子問題,并利用子問題的解來推導出原問題的解。遞推法在計算機科學中廣泛應用于算法設計,如排序算法、搜索算法、動態(tài)規(guī)劃等領域。我們通過具體案例學習了遞推法在數(shù)列求和、最優(yōu)化問題等方面的應用,并通過編程實踐掌握了遞推算法的實現(xiàn)。此外,我們還探討了遞推法在其他領域的應用,如圖像處理、人工智能等。

當堂檢測:

1.請簡述遞推法的基本概念及其在計算機科學中的應用。

2.給出一個數(shù)列求和的例子,使用遞推法解決問題。

3.編寫一個遞推算法,實現(xiàn)計算斐波那契數(shù)列的前n項。

4.請舉例說明遞推法在圖像處理中的應用。

5.請簡述如何優(yōu)化遞推算法。

答案:

1.遞推法是一種解決問題的方法,它通過將問題分解為更小的子問題,并利用子問題的解來推導出原問題的解。遞推法在計算機科學中廣泛應用于算法設計,如排序算法、搜索算法、動態(tài)規(guī)劃等領域。

2.數(shù)列求和的例子:已知數(shù)列a={1,2,3,...,n},求其前n項和S。遞推關系式:S(n)=S(n-1)+a(n)初始條件:S(1)=a(1)=1則S(n)=1+2+3+...+n=n(n+1)/2

3.斐波那契數(shù)列的遞推算法如下:

F(1)=1

F(2)=1

F(n)=F(n-1)+F(n-2)(n>2)

編程實現(xiàn):

```python

deffibonacci(n):

ifn<=1:

returnn

else:

returnfibonacci(n-1)+fibonacci(n-2)

```

4.遞推法在圖像處理中可以應用于圖像濾波、圖像邊緣檢測等領域。例如,在圖像濾波中,可以使用遞推法實現(xiàn)圖像的平滑、銳化等效果。

遞推算法實現(xiàn):

```python

deffilter_image(image,kernel):

height,width=image.shape

new_image=np.zeros((height,width

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
  • 4. 未經(jīng)權益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責。
  • 6. 下載文件中如有侵權或不適當內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論